Most of what we offer in Media Mix is search engine optimization help. Now, this term may seem advanced, however it involves common sense issues that every business owner and consumer should understand. When we say that we provide SEO work, that includes more than just creating a paid search campaign, and actually the list can be quite long if you were to accomplish this task. Everything from listing your business on multiple directories, expanding landing pages on your site that drive the most traffic, using targeting keywords in your paid search, and much more. iContact_white600Many of our clients include monthly or bimonthly email blasts or newsletters. Usually, we focus on current campaigns, special events or blog content. We use both major platforms for email marketing, Constant Contact and iContact. Some of our clients already had Constant accounts setup when we signed them, but any new clients get put on our iContact account (which I personally prefer.) February 3, 2013 – Not a date that most would really care about, unless you’re a Baltimore Ravens fan. It was the 2013 Super Bowl, and just another day to me. I just left my shift at Outback Steakhouse, and drove across town to join my then-boyfriend and his family for the rest of the game. I did not know that would be getting a first-hand crash course on the powers of networking!

It was there that I met my current internship supervisor, Natalie Dunlap, owner and president of Media Mix Marketing Solutions. Media Mix is a local Jacksonville advertising agency specializing in nothing and everything! The agency works in both traditional and digital media, and we are always becoming inspired for more. Even though we are a family of 7, we accomplish large scale projects, such as whole website designs and hosting, TV and radio production, etc.

Since working at Media Mix, I have gone from part-time intern to full-time employee. I have been established as the Social Media Director, managing our client’s social media accounts, Google listings, and performing monthly Search Engine Optimization (SEO) reporting. I have completed many different tasks for our clients, including writing scripts, updating websites through WordPress, established Google places listings, and produced monthly email newsletters.
